The standard fee for a … WebAn Index is available on the NSW Registry's web site, in large libraries, or can be purchased on CD Rom or Microfiche. The index on CD-Rom contains an alphabetical list of birth events in two blocs - 1788-1888, and 1889-1918. The index on the NSW Registry website only shows 100 years prior to current year.

WebThe NSW Registry of Births Deaths & Marriages provides a free online historical Index to: Births - 100 years ago or more Deaths - 30 years ago or more Marriages - 50 years ago … great white plantsWeb23 dec. 2024 · From March 1856 the NSW Registry required masters and commanders of British and Colonial vessels arriving in Sydney to record births that occurred on the voyage. The official record was filed by the registry in separate volumes known as the Marine Registers. Search the index to find their parents’ names and possibly the name of the ship. great white plumbing nottinghamWeb25 okt. 2024 · Births registered.
